Job Description
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) Specialist will serve as the subject matter expert for IBM Maximo and lead asset management, maintenance planning, and work management processes supporting complex government facilities operations. This critical role oversees the integrity, accuracy, and optimization of maintenance and asset data across a large, multi-site portfolio of facilities and infrastructure.
The ERP Specialist will act as the primary liaison between the Operations & Maintenance (O&M) Contractor and government stakeholders, providing technical expertise, business process support, and strategic guidance for Maximo system administration, preventive maintenance programs, asset lifecycle management, and maintenance planning. The ideal candidate combines strong facilities maintenance knowledge with deep expertise in enterprise asset management systems.
Key Responsibilities
- Serve as the primary Maximo Subject Matter Expert (SME) and principal point of contact for government leadership on all matters related to the Maximo platform.
- Manage and maintain enterprise asset and maintenance data for a large, multi-building, multi-site facilities portfolio.
- Ensure the accuracy, completeness, and compliance of asset records, maintenance data, and configuration information within Maximo.
- Coordinate with government stakeholders and facility personnel to gather maintenance requirements, asset information, and operational data.
- Develop, implement, and maintain preventive maintenance (PM) schedules, maintenance routes, and work management processes.
- Create and configure PM programs based on manufacturer recommendations, warranty requirements, and operational best practices.
- Ensure newly commissioned assets are properly established in Maximo with accurate asset attributes, maintenance plans, and associated documentation.
- Monitor and balance preventive maintenance workloads to optimize resource utilization and operational effectiveness.
- Support continuous improvement initiatives related to maintenance planning, asset management, and facility operations.
- Provide Maximo user support, training assistance, troubleshooting, and guidance for system users.
- Generate reports, metrics, dashboards, and performance analyses to support operational decision-making and contract performance objectives.
- Collaborate with maintenance, engineering, and facility management teams to improve business processes and enhance system utilization.
